On this occasion, the Union Home Minister will release ‘Vision Document on Drug Control (2026-2029)’. This vision document, prepared after extensive consultation with line departments of the Central Government, drug enforcement agencies and other stakeholders, will provide a common roadmap to tackle the drug problem on demand reduction, supply reduction and harm reduction aspects.
On this occasion, Amit Shah will release the NCB Annual Report – 2025 and inaugurate the newly constructed NCB zonal offices in Jammu and Guwahati. ‘Drug Disposal Fortnite Campaign’ is a special campaign to destroy narcotics.
This meeting will provide a platform for a comprehensive review and evaluation of the collective efforts made by all concerned stakeholders to tackle the drug problem in the country. This program will help the participating states, departments and agencies to move forward with new enthusiasm and commitment to achieve the goal of effective drug control.
This meeting will prove to be important in making the ‘Zero Tolerance Policy’ adopted by Prime Minister Narendra Modi against drug trafficking more effective and powerful.
